From 9c0a3a8db1e203494b053f9548fc150d94b9765d Mon Sep 17 00:00:00 2001 From: Kevin Mihelich Date: Sun, 13 Feb 2022 17:19:49 +0000 Subject: [PATCH] core/linux-armv7-rc to 5.17.rc3-1 --- core/linux-armv7-rc/PKGBUILD | 77 +++--------------------------------- core/linux-armv7-rc/config | 17 ++++---- 2 files changed, 16 insertions(+), 78 deletions(-) diff --git a/core/linux-armv7-rc/PKGBUILD b/core/linux-armv7-rc/PKGBUILD index 78169500f..9dd08bc71 100644 --- a/core/linux-armv7-rc/PKGBUILD +++ b/core/linux-armv7-rc/PKGBUILD @@ -4,8 +4,8 @@ buildarch=4 _rcver=5.17 -_rcrel=2 -_rcnrel=armv7-x2 +_rcrel=3 +_rcnrel=armv7-x3 pkgbase=linux-armv7-rc _srcname=linux-${_rcver}-rc${_rcrel} @@ -35,8 +35,8 @@ source=("https://git.kernel.org/torvalds/t/${_srcname}.tar.gz" 'kernel_data_key.vbprivk' 'linux.preset' '99-linux.hook') -md5sums=('7e2ce80f0c9fbca69685438010e1d4fd' - 'c766b3feb01f77005141111562a36463' +md5sums=('bca4b0deb992e7f42d1228dfdf7abc10' + '0b93d53210189fffda654e86715321b4' '87ea5f10af410a55adc001d2c54a9a02' '351f5057a0419674b8980eaecce50888' '4402c0561cba393589eb5c89e218dbd4' @@ -46,7 +46,7 @@ md5sums=('7e2ce80f0c9fbca69685438010e1d4fd' '114aec2225b78a12853434d10797ace6' '2e3c34b04fa35e94deceae9d4d69a5d9' 'd30ce6532c642318aecc393ec3205b96' - 'ca03dbadde9bbedad050de88e5df773e' + 'b374f71ceb9662fd0a37d1e4f4288d33' '4f2379ed84258050edb858ee8d281678' '61c5ff73c136ed07a7aadbf58db3d96a' '584777ae88bce2c5659960151b64c7d8' @@ -244,71 +244,6 @@ _package-headers() { done < <(find "${_builddir}/scripts" -type f -perm -u+w -print0 2>/dev/null) } -_package-smileplug() { - pkgdesc="The Linux Kernel - ${_desc} - Marvell SMILE Plug" - depends=('linux-armv7-rc') - provides=('linux-armv7-rc-uimage') - conflicts=('linux-armv7-rc-uimage' 'linux-armv7-uimage') - - cd "${srcdir}/${_srcname}" - - mkdir -p "${pkgdir}/boot" - cat arch/$KARCH/boot/zImage arch/$KARCH/boot/dts/armada-370-smileplug.dtb > myimage - mkimage -A arm -O linux -T kernel -C none -a 0x00008000 -e 0x00008000 -n "${pkgname}" -d myimage "${pkgdir}/boot/uImage" -} - -_package-mirabox() { - pkgdesc="The Linux Kernel - ${_desc} - Globalscale Mirabox" - depends=('linux-armv7-rc') - provides=('linux-armv7-rc-uimage') - conflicts=('linux-armv7-rc-uimage' 'linux-armv7-uimage') - - cd "${srcdir}/${_srcname}" - - mkdir -p "${pkgdir}/boot" - cat arch/$KARCH/boot/zImage arch/$KARCH/boot/dts/armada-370-mirabox.dtb > myimage - mkimage -A arm -O linux -T kernel -C none -a 0x00008000 -e 0x00008000 -n "${pkgname}" -d myimage "${pkgdir}/boot/uImage" -} - -_package-ax3() { - pkgdesc="The Linux Kernel - ${_desc} - OpenBlocks AX3-4" - depends=('linux-armv7-rc') - provides=('linux-armv7-rc-uimage') - conflicts=('linux-armv7-rc-uimage' 'linux-armv7-uimage') - - cd "${srcdir}/${_srcname}" - - mkdir -p "${pkgdir}/boot" - cat arch/$KARCH/boot/zImage arch/$KARCH/boot/dts/armada-xp-openblocks-ax3-4.dtb > myimage - mkimage -A arm -O linux -T kernel -C none -a 0x00008000 -e 0x00008000 -n "${pkgname}" -d myimage "${pkgdir}/boot/uImage" -} - -_package-d3plug() { - pkgdesc="The Linux Kernel - ${_desc} - Globalscale D3Plug" - depends=('linux-armv7-rc') - provides=('linux-armv7-rc-uimage') - conflicts=('linux-armv7-rc-uimage' 'linux-armv7-uimage') - - cd "${srcdir}/${_srcname}" - - mkdir -p "${pkgdir}/boot" - cat arch/$KARCH/boot/zImage arch/$KARCH/boot/dts/dove-d3plug.dtb > myimage - mkimage -A arm -O linux -T kernel -C none -a 0x00008000 -e 0x00008000 -n "${pkgname}" -d myimage "${pkgdir}/boot/uImage" -} - -_package-cubox() { - pkgdesc="The Linux Kernel - ${_desc} - SolidRun Cubox (Marvell)" - depends=('linux-armv7-rc') - provides=('linux-armv7-rc-uimage') - conflicts=('linux-armv7-rc-uimage' 'linux-armv7-uimage') - - cd "${srcdir}/${_srcname}" - - mkdir -p "${pkgdir}/boot" - cat arch/$KARCH/boot/zImage arch/$KARCH/boot/dts/dove-cubox.dtb > myimage - mkimage -A arm -O linux -T kernel -C none -a 0x00008000 -e 0x00008000 -n "${pkgname}" -d myimage "${pkgdir}/boot/uImage" -} - _package-chromebook() { pkgdesc="The Linux Kernel - ${_desc} - Chromebooks" depends=('linux-armv7-rc') @@ -347,7 +282,7 @@ _package-odroidc1() { mkimage -A arm -O linux -T kernel -C none -a 0x00208000 -e 0x00208000 -n "${pkgname}" -d arch/$KARCH/boot/zImage "${pkgdir}/boot/uImage" } -pkgname=("${pkgbase}" "${pkgbase}-headers" "${pkgbase}-smileplug" "${pkgbase}-mirabox" "${pkgbase}-ax3" "${pkgbase}-d3plug" "${pkgbase}-cubox" "${pkgbase}-chromebook" "${pkgbase}-odroidc1") +pkgname=("${pkgbase}" "${pkgbase}-headers" "${pkgbase}-chromebook" "${pkgbase}-odroidc1") for _p in ${pkgname[@]}; do eval "package_${_p}() { _package${_p#${pkgbase}} diff --git a/core/linux-armv7-rc/config b/core/linux-armv7-rc/config index d2b16f4b2..74c30d2f1 100644 --- a/core/linux-armv7-rc/config +++ b/core/linux-armv7-rc/config @@ -1,19 +1,20 @@ # # Automatically generated file; DO NOT EDIT. -# Linux/arm 5.17.0-rc2-1 Kernel Configuration +# Linux/arm 5.17.0-rc3-1 Kernel Configuration # -CONFIG_CC_VERSION_TEXT="gcc (GCC) 10.2.0" +CONFIG_CC_VERSION_TEXT="gcc (GCC) 11.1.0" CONFIG_CC_IS_GCC=y -CONFIG_GCC_VERSION=100200 +CONFIG_GCC_VERSION=110100 CONFIG_CLANG_VERSION=0 CONFIG_AS_IS_GNU=y -CONFIG_AS_VERSION=23500 +CONFIG_AS_VERSION=23601 CONFIG_LD_IS_BFD=y -CONFIG_LD_VERSION=23500 +CONFIG_LD_VERSION=23601 CONFIG_LLD_VERSION=0 CONFIG_CC_CAN_LINK=y CONFIG_CC_CAN_LINK_STATIC=y CONFIG_CC_HAS_ASM_GOTO=y +CONFIG_CC_HAS_ASM_GOTO_OUTPUT=y CONFIG_CC_HAS_ASM_INLINE=y CONFIG_CC_HAS_NO_PROFILE_FN_ATTR=y CONFIG_IRQ_WORK=y @@ -6642,6 +6643,7 @@ CONFIG_HDMI=y # CONFIG_DUMMY_CONSOLE=y CONFIG_FRAMEBUFFER_CONSOLE=y +CONFIG_FRAMEBUFFER_CONSOLE_LEGACY_ACCELERATION=y CONFIG_FRAMEBUFFER_CONSOLE_DETECT_PRIMARY=y CONFIG_FRAMEBUFFER_CONSOLE_ROTATION=y # CONFIG_FRAMEBUFFER_CONSOLE_DEFERRED_TAKEOVER is not set @@ -8391,7 +8393,6 @@ CONFIG_CROS_EC_SYSFS=m CONFIG_CROS_EC_TYPEC=y CONFIG_CROS_USBPD_NOTIFY=y # CONFIG_MELLANOX_PLATFORM is not set -# CONFIG_SURFACE_PLATFORMS is not set CONFIG_HAVE_CLK=y CONFIG_HAVE_CLK_PREPARE=y CONFIG_COMMON_CLK=y @@ -9927,7 +9928,6 @@ CONFIG_NLS_UTF8=y CONFIG_DLM=m # CONFIG_DLM_DEBUG is not set CONFIG_UNICODE=y -CONFIG_UNICODE_UTF8_DATA=y # CONFIG_UNICODE_NORMALIZATION_SELFTEST is not set CONFIG_IO_WQ=y # end of File systems @@ -9986,6 +9986,8 @@ CONFIG_INIT_STACK_NONE=y # CONFIG_GCC_PLUGIN_STRUCTLEAK_BYREF_ALL is not set CONFIG_INIT_ON_ALLOC_DEFAULT_ON=y # CONFIG_INIT_ON_FREE_DEFAULT_ON is not set +CONFIG_CC_HAS_ZERO_CALL_USED_REGS=y +# CONFIG_ZERO_CALL_USED_REGS is not set # end of Memory initialization # end of Kernel hardening options # end of Security options @@ -10437,6 +10439,7 @@ CONFIG_KDB_DEFAULT_ENABLE=0x1 CONFIG_KDB_KEYBOARD=y CONFIG_KDB_CONTINUE_CATASTROPHIC=0 # CONFIG_UBSAN is not set +CONFIG_HAVE_KCSAN_COMPILER=y # end of Generic Kernel Debugging Instruments CONFIG_DEBUG_KERNEL=y